DONALD Trump is set to meet Vladimir Putin next week for a meeting which the US President claims will open the pathway to peace in Ukraine.
-
In a major breakthrough seconded by the Kremlin, Mr Trump said there was a “good chance” of a face-to-face meeting with the Russian tyrant for the first time since 2018.
Possible locations for the summit are limited because Putin has been indicted on war crimes charges by the International Criminal Court.
The 2023 indictment means Putin is subject to arrest in 125 countries including Britain, France, Spain, Iceland, Switzerland, Malta and Austria, which all hosted Cold War-era summits between US and Soviet leaders.
But the despot said the United Arab Emirates would be a “suitable location” after meeting its president in Moscow yesterday.
Kremlin aide Yuri Ushakov said: “At the suggestion of the American side, an agreement was agreed in principle to hold a bilateral summit in the coming days — that is, a meeting between President Vladimir Putin and Donald Trump.”
US envoy Steve Witkoff had suggested a trilateral meeting to include Ukraine leader Volodymyr Zelensky during a meeting with Kremlin officials on Wednesday — the fourth such round of behind-closed-doors talks.
Positive
However, that appeared to be a bridge too far for Russia. Ushakov said: “As for the option of a trilateral meeting, this option was simply mentioned by the American representative. But this option was not specifically discussed.
